IP查询
查询
你查询的IP:[118.224.186.10] 地理位置:中国–北京–北京
最新查询
124.29.107.135
221.196.62.45
220.160.166.133
124.126.188.10
116.215.116.130
122.240.197.161
202.192.177.53
122.240.192.101
168.160.184.169
118.224.186.10
121.192.209.219
119.42.224.75
202.14.235.237
118.192.173.202
221.208.24.155
123.136.80.223
123.101.199.0
220.234.192.243
121.52.208.100
58.144.2.62
121.46.252.251
122.112.228.123
118.80.197.76
202.38.140.11
118.184.225.30
203.158.16.190
203.130.32.136
117.64.100.112
218.104.141.147
203.99.80.128
210.5.143.197